About ACWFC

The Adelaide City Womens Football Club (ACWFC) was established in 2000 and is affiliated with the Football Federation of South Australia (FFSA). The Club has an enviable history of success and professional credibility in womens soccer in the State and in Australia.
Our club is progressive, dynamic, multicultural and fast growing. We are currently one of the largest womens clubs in Australia and the most successful womens club in South Australia

The Club’s headquarters (home grounds) are located at the corner of Hutt Street and South Terrace, Adelaide. We have three first class playing pitches that are maintained by an automated irrigation system. Each of these pitches is provided with fully functional lighting that we use during training and for evening matches.

We are proud of the club facilities however recognise that they wouldn’t have been achievable without generous sponsorship, voluntary labour and the commitment and skills of players and supporters. We are also grateful to the Federal and State governments and Adelaide City Council who have provided facilities grants to the Club.

A committee of 10 members’ oversee the club. Regular formal meetings held to discuss Club operations including club finances. Minutes are recorded. An Annual General Meeting is conducted to elect a new committee at the end of each season (usually in November) and all club members are encouraged to attend. We also use this meeting as a chance to discuss the seasons achievements and review the financial status of the club members).

A brief history 

The Club has a long and proud history and this year celebrates 10 years at our current location on Hutt St. Over the years many senior players have gone on to represent the State and our Senior teams are regulars in the Cup and league finals.

In 2009 the Premier and Under 17s teams won their Cup finals and our Head Coach was named ‘Coach of the Year’ in the FFSA womens competition. In 2010 the Premier team won the cup and league finals and the Head Coach was again named ‘Coach of the Year’ in the womens competition. ACWFC senior players each year have been well represented in the annual FFSA womens awards.

The club has a strong and focused commitment to developing junior players. We recognise that these players are the future of our Club and womens football in the State. ACWFC has been able to field well performing teams in junior competitions at the Under 11, Under 13, 15 and 17 levels. In 2010 we were also successful in establishing an Under 9 team and will field a team in Under 9s again in season 2011. 

In November 2006 our clubrooms were totally destroyed by fire and all equipment and income generating facilities were destroyed.
Over the past four years the Club has operated from temporary transportable facilities that while not ideal, did the job we needed.  The patience and persistence of the Club, its players and supporters during this time is testament to the determination and commitment of everyone involved to ensure the success of the Club now and into the future.

The future

With the financial assistance provided by the State and Federal Governments and the Adelaide City Council and the continued support from our Club patron (Joe Tripodi) and sponsors, we are confident that in 2011 we will complete our new clubrooms.
